excel里的char(10)什么意思
作者:路由通
|
79人看过
发布时间:2026-04-08 23:56:58
标签:
在表格处理软件中,字符编码函数是一个强大却常被忽视的工具,其中特定编码值对应着特殊的控制字符。本文将深入解析这个编码值的核心含义,即代表换行符的本质,并系统阐述其在单元格内强制换行、构建复杂文本、数据清洗与格式化中的多种应用场景与实操技巧。同时,将对比其与相关函数的差异,揭示其在不同操作系统环境下的表现,并通过常见问题解答帮助用户彻底掌握这一实用功能。
在日常使用表格处理软件处理数据时,我们常常会遇到需要将一段较长的文本内容在一个单元格内分行显示,或者将来自不同单元格的文本片段合并起来的需求。许多用户的第一反应可能是手动敲击回车键,或者在合并时使用连接符“&”。然而,当你尝试在一个公式中实现这些效果时,往往会发现直接输入的回车键并不奏效。此时,一个名为“字符”的函数及其携带的神秘参数“10”便悄然登场,成为解决这类问题的关键钥匙。本文将为您全面、深入地剖析这个函数参数的含义、原理、应用场景及高级技巧。
字符编码与换行符的本质 要理解“字符(10)”的含义,我们必须先了解计算机世界中的字符编码体系。在通用的美国信息交换标准代码(简称ASCII码)中,每一个可见或不可见的字符都被赋予了一个唯一的十进制数字编号。例如,数字“0”的编码是48,大写字母“A”是65,小写字母“a”是97。在这些编码中,0到31以及127号编码被分配给了控制字符,它们不用于打印显示,而是用于控制设备(如打印机、终端)或格式化文本。“字符(10)”所对应的,正是这组控制字符中的一个,其名称是“换行”,功能是使光标移动到下一行的开头。因此,在公式环境中,“字符(10)”的本质就是一个代表换行动作的特殊字符。 函数的基本语法与作用 “字符”函数是表格处理软件中的一个文本函数,其语法非常简单:字符(数字代码)。它的作用是根据给定的数字代码(通常是一个1到255之间的整数),返回该代码在计算机字符集中对应的字符。当我们将数字10作为参数传递给这个函数时,即写作“字符(10)”,它就会返回那个看不见但至关重要的换行符。这是我们在公式中生成换行符的唯一标准方法。 在单元格内实现强制换行 这是“字符(10)”最经典和直接的应用。假设A1单元格存放着姓名“张三”,B1单元格存放着职位“项目经理”。我们希望在一个单元格(如C1)中将其合并为“张三项目经理”并分两行显示。如果直接使用公式“=A1&B1”,结果会挤在一行。正确的做法是使用公式“=A1&字符(10)&B1”。输入此公式后,您可能会发现C1单元格的文本仍然显示在一行。这是因为默认情况下,单元格的“自动换行”功能未开启。您需要选中C1单元格,然后在“开始”选项卡中找到并点击“自动换行”按钮。开启后,单元格会根据内容宽度和列宽自动在“字符(10)”的位置进行换行显示。 构建多行地址或复杂文本信息 在处理客户信息、员工档案或产品说明时,经常需要将省、市、街道、电话等信息合并成一个完整的、格式清晰的文本块。“字符(10)”在这里大有用武之地。例如,单元格A2是“北京市”,B2是“海淀区”,C2是“中关村大街1号”,D2是“电话:12345678”。我们可以使用公式“=A2&字符(10)&B2&字符(10)&C2&字符(10)&D2”来生成一个格式工整的多行地址。同样,需要确保目标单元格的“自动换行”功能已启用,才能看到预期的分行效果。 与连接函数配合生成动态文本 除了使用“&”连接符,我们还可以将“字符(10)”与“连接”函数或“文本连接”函数结合使用,以处理更复杂的动态文本合并场景。“连接”函数可以接受多个文本参数并将它们串联起来。例如,“=连接(A1, 字符(10), B1)”的效果与“=A1&字符(10)&B1”完全相同。而在较新版本的软件中,功能更强大的“文本连接”函数允许您指定一个分隔符来连接一个文本数组或区域,虽然它本身不直接支持将换行符作为分隔符,但通过数组公式或其他技巧,依然可以实现类似效果,这体现了“字符(10)”作为基础构建模块的灵活性。 在数据清洗与整理中的应用 数据清洗是数据分析前的关键步骤。有时,我们从数据库或其他系统导入的数据中,可能会包含一些不规范的换行符,这些换行符可能并非由“字符(10)”产生,但表现类似。我们可以利用“替换”功能,在查找内容框中输入“字符(10)”(通过快捷键组合输入),将其替换为空格、逗号或其他所需的分隔符,从而将多行数据合并为单行,便于后续的筛选、排序或数据透视表分析。反之,我们也可以利用“字符(10)”将一列用特定符号(如分号)分隔的长文本,拆分成多行显示在单个单元格内。 创建自定义的数字或日期格式 单元格的自定义格式功能非常强大,允许用户控制数字、日期、文本的显示方式,而无需改变其实际值。在某些高级应用中,“字符(10)”可以嵌入到自定义格式代码中。例如,您可能希望一个单元格同时显示日期和星期几,并且分成两行。这可以通过设置单元格的自定义格式代码为“yyyy-m-d字符(10)aaaa”来实现。请注意,在自定义格式对话框中输入换行符时,需要使用特定的快捷键,而不是直接写入“字符(10)”。这个技巧能极大地提升表格的可读性和专业性。 与“查找”和“替换”函数的联动 在公式层面进行文本处理时,“查找”和“替换”函数是常用工具。有时我们需要定位或替换文本中的换行符。例如,公式“=查找(字符(10), A1)”可以返回A1单元格文本中第一个换行符的位置。而公式“=替换(A1, 查找(字符(10), A1), 1, “, ”)”则可以将第一个换行符替换为逗号和空格。这种组合为动态处理包含换行符的文本提供了强大的公式解决方案。 不同操作系统环境下的差异 一个非常重要的知识点是,换行符的标准在不同操作系统中并不统一。在视窗系统中,真正的换行通常由两个字符组成:“回车”(字符13)和“换行”(字符10),即“字符(13)&字符(10)”。而在苹果公司的麦金塔系统(旧版)和类Unix系统(包括Linux和苹果公司的macOS系统)中,则分别主要使用“字符(13)”或“字符(10)”。表格处理软件在视窗平台上为了简化,使用“字符(10)”作为单元格内的换行代表。但如果您从文本文件导入数据,或者在不同系统间交换文件,可能会遇到换行符不兼容导致的显示或处理问题,这时就需要了解这些背景知识并进行相应处理。 与“换行文本”功能的区别 很多用户容易混淆“字符(10)”实现的换行与单元格“自动换行”功能。两者有本质区别。“自动换行”是单元格的一种格式设置,它根据单元格的列宽自动将过长的文本折断到下一行显示,折断的位置由软件算法决定,用户无法精确控制。而“字符(10)”是在文本内容中插入的一个硬编码的换行点,无论列宽如何,文本都会在此处强制换行。前者是格式,后者是内容。 与“连接”函数的对比与选择 如前所述,“字符(10)”常与连接操作配合使用。那么,在“&”连接符和“连接”函数之间如何选择?对于简单的、连接对象固定的情况(如A1、B1、C1),两者均可,且“&”更为简洁。但当需要连接的文本项数量可变,或者来自一个动态区域时,“连接”函数可能更具可读性,尤其是在公式中需要插入多个像“字符(10)”这样的常量时,使用“连接”函数可以更清晰地列出所有参数。 常见错误与排查方法 在使用“字符(10)”时,新手常会遇到“为什么我用了公式却不换行”的问题。首要的排查步骤就是检查目标单元格是否开启了“自动换行”。其次,检查公式是否正确输入,特别是括号和参数是否正确。另外,如果单元格的行高设置得太小,可能无法完整显示多行文本,需要适当调整行高。有时,从网页或其他来源复制过来的文本可能包含不可见的非标准空格或控制字符,它们可能干扰“字符(10)”的效果,可以使用“清除”功能中的“清除格式”或借助“代码”函数来检查每个字符的编码。 在可视化图表中的应用延伸 这个技巧可能较少被提及,但非常实用。当为图表添加数据标签时,如果标签文本过长,会影响图表美观。我们可以在用作数据标签来源的公式中嵌入“字符(10)”,将长标签分成多行。例如,在创建图表前,可以在辅助列中使用公式将产品名称和其关键数值用“字符(10)”连接起来,然后将该列设置为数据标签。这样,图表上的每个数据点都能显示清晰、紧凑的多行标签,提升信息传递效率。 通过快捷键输入换行符 除了在公式中使用“字符(10)”,在单元格中直接编辑内容时,也可以手动插入换行符。方法是:双击单元格进入编辑状态,将光标移动到需要换行的位置,然后按下组合键“Alt”加“Enter”(在视窗系统中),即可插入一个换行。这个操作实际上就是在单元格文本的相应位置插入了与“字符(10)”等价的换行符。这是一个非常便捷的交互操作,与公式方法互为补充。 与其他相关函数的协作示例 “字符(10)”可以与其他文本函数组成强大的工具箱。例如,结合“修剪”函数,可以清理因换行符而产生的多余空格;结合“长度”函数,可以计算包含换行符在内的文本总长度;结合“替换”和“替换B”函数,可以进行复杂的文本重组。一个综合案例如下:有一列数据,每项由用换行符分隔的多部分组成,需要提取第二部分。公式可以写为“=中间(A1, 查找(字符(10), A1)+1, 查找(字符(10), A1, 查找(字符(10), A1)+1) - 查找(字符(10), A1) - 1)”。这个公式通过两次定位换行符的位置,精确地截取了中间部分的内容。 性能考量与使用建议 在包含大量复杂公式的工作簿中,性能是需要考虑的因素。虽然单个“字符(10)”函数调用对性能的影响微乎其微,但如果它在数万行数据的数组公式中被反复调用,或与大量其他函数嵌套,则可能对计算速度产生轻微影响。一般来说,无需过度担心。最佳实践是:在需要精确控制换行位置、动态生成文本或进行数据清洗时,果断使用“字符(10)”;对于简单的静态文本换行,直接使用“Alt+Enter”快捷键可能更高效;保持公式的简洁和可读性始终是第一原则。 综上所述,“字符(10)”绝非一个晦涩难懂的编程概念,而是一个极具实用价值的表格处理工具。它如同一枚精巧的齿轮,在文本连接、格式控制、数据清洗等多个环节中默默转动,帮助我们将杂乱的数据转化为清晰、规整、富有表现力的信息。理解并掌握其原理与应用,无疑能让我们在处理数据时更加得心应手,工作效率倍增。希望本文的详细阐述,能帮助您彻底解锁这个隐藏的文本格式化利器。
相关文章
在电子表格软件中,符号“号”并非一个标准的、具有单一明确含义的操作符或函数。它通常作为用户自定义内容的一部分出现,或是在特定语境下代表某些特殊含义。本文将深入探讨“号”在单元格内容、格式设置、公式函数以及数据导入导出等多种场景下的可能角色与解释,并结合官方文档与实际应用案例,为您提供一份全面而实用的解析指南,帮助您准确理解并处理电子表格中遇到的“号”相关数据。
2026-04-08 23:55:47
141人看过
微软Word文档作为全球最广泛使用的文字处理格式,其核心是以特定编码结构存储文本、格式及多媒体元素的数字文件。它不仅是简单的文字容器,更是承载复杂排版、样式系统与元数据的综合性载体。本文将深入解析其技术本质、版本演进、核心组件及实用特性,帮助您全面理解这一日常工具背后的精密世界。
2026-04-08 23:55:43
70人看过
本文深入探讨了香港地区苹果四代智能手机的当前市场行情。文章不仅分析了其作为经典机型的收藏与使用价值,还详细梳理了影响其价格的多重核心因素,包括不同版本、成色等级、销售渠道及配件状况。同时,为潜在买家提供了权威的购买渠道指南、真伪鉴别方法以及实用的交易建议,旨在帮助读者全面了解市场动态,做出明智的消费决策。
2026-04-08 23:55:30
90人看过
当你在微软文字处理软件中试图使用绘图工具时,却找不到相应的按钮或功能区,这确实会令人感到困惑与不便。绘图工具不显示的原因多种多样,可能源于软件本身的设置,例如功能区被折叠或加载项冲突;也可能与你的文档格式或视图模式有关;甚至可能是软件安装不完整或系统兼容性问题。本文将为你系统性地剖析十几个核心原因,并提供一系列行之有效的排查与解决方案,帮助你快速恢复绘图功能,提升文档编辑效率。
2026-04-08 23:55:21
325人看过
对于嵌入式开发人员而言,获取一款可靠且功能强大的集成开发环境是项目成功的第一步。本文将为您提供一份关于如何下载集成开发环境Keil 4的详尽指南。我们将从访问官方渠道开始,逐步讲解如何寻找合适的版本、完成用户注册、获取授权文件以及进行最终的系统安装与配置。本文旨在帮助初学者和资深工程师都能安全、高效地获取这一经典开发工具,为后续的微控制器编程工作奠定坚实基础。
2026-04-08 23:54:35
76人看过
本文针对用户在Microsoft Word(微软文字处理软件)中撰写报告时,常遇到的署名格式规范问题,特别是当报告人姓氏为“赵”时,如何正确、专业地进行命名与格式设置展开深度探讨。文章将系统解析Word中姓名处理的底层逻辑,结合官方操作指南,提供从基础录入到高级域代码应用的完整解决方案,并深入剖析“赵”姓搭配不同单名、双名时的排版要点与常见误区,旨在帮助用户产出既符合规范又彰显专业性的文档。
2026-04-08 23:54:12
112人看过
热门推荐
资讯中心:
.webp)
.webp)

.webp)

